This entity capabilities as a third-party administrator (TPA) within the healthcare sector. It manages varied features of well being plans on behalf of self-funded employers, insurance coverage firms, and different organizations. These duties usually embody claims processing, profit administration, community administration, and member providers. An instance of its service can be dealing with worker claims submissions and guaranteeing suppliers are paid in response to the agreed-upon phrases of a selected employer’s well being plan.

The worth of such a corporation lies in its means to streamline healthcare operations, scale back administrative burdens for employers, and doubtlessly decrease healthcare prices by efficient administration and negotiation with suppliers. Traditionally, the rise of TPAs has been pushed by growing complexity in healthcare laws and the need of firms to achieve extra management over their healthcare spending with out instantly managing the intricate particulars themselves.

  • HIPAA Compliance and Knowledge Safety

    The Well being Insurance coverage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A) looms massive over each facet of healthcare administration, dictating stringent guidelines concerning the privateness and safety of Protected Well being Data (PHI). Any group dealing with claims, managing member knowledge, or interacting with suppliers should exhibit unwavering adherence to those laws. An information breach, even unintentional, can lead to important monetary penalties, reputational injury, and a lack of belief amongst stakeholders. For a well being plan answer supplier, this side of compliance is paramount, requiring strong safety protocols, worker coaching, and ongoing monitoring.

  • ERISA Adherence and Fiduciary Accountability

    The Worker Retirement Earnings Safety Act (ERISA) governs the administration of worker profit plans, together with well being plans. This legislation establishes fiduciary duties for plan directors, requiring them to behave prudently, diversify investments, and administer the plan solely within the curiosity of its members. Non-compliance with ERISA can expose a corporation to authorized challenges, monetary liabilities, and regulatory sanctions. A company providing well being plan options should, subsequently, have a deep understanding of ERISA laws and implement strong processes to make sure compliance in all features of plan administration, from claims processing to funding administration.

  • State Laws and Licensing Necessities

    Past federal laws, healthcare administration can also be topic to a patchwork of state legal guidelines and licensing necessities. These laws fluctuate from state to state and may cowl a variety of areas, together with claims fee practices, community adequacy requirements, and shopper safety guidelines. Sustaining compliance with these numerous laws requires a complicated understanding of the authorized panorama and the power to adapt processes to fulfill the precise necessities of every state during which the group operates. Failure to take action can lead to fines, penalties, and the lack of licensure.

Query 1: What essentially differentiates third-party directors (TPAs) from conventional insurance coverage carriers?

A protracted-standing false impression casts TPAs as mere extensions of insurance coverage firms. Nonetheless, an important distinction exists: TPAs administer well being plans on behalf of self-funded employers, whereas insurance coverage carriers assume the monetary danger instantly. Think about a development agency in search of to supply its staff well being advantages. As an alternative of buying a completely insured plan from a big provider, the agency would possibly select to self-fund its plan and have interaction a TPA to deal with claims processing, community administration, and member providers. The development agency retains the monetary danger, however the TPA supplies the executive experience.
